查询系统的开发首选语言是Python和SQL,其中第二项SQL对于数据库操作尤为重要。
Python的广泛应用在于其强大的库支持和简洁的语法,这使得它成为快速开发查询系统的首选。特别是在处理数据提取、清洗及转换过程中,Python的Pandas库提供了高效的数据结构和函数,极大简化了这一过程。此外,Python还拥有如Numpy、Matplotlib等库,这些不仅支持数据分析,也支持可视化,使得Python在查询系统开发中显得尤为强大。
II、PYTHON的优势
Python之所以适合开发查询系统,关键在于其灵活性和高效性。Python的语法简洁,易于学习和使用,大大降低了程序开发的门槛。同时,Python具有强大的第三方库支持,如Django和Flask,这些都是开发Web应用程序的优秀框架。对于需要构建Web界面的查询系统,使用这些框架可以快速开发出性能稳定、用户友好的应用。
III、SQL的重要性
与此同时,SQL作为一种专门用于管理和操作数据库的编程语言,其对于查询系统的重要性不言而喻。SQL能够有效执行数据查询、更新、删除等操作,几乎所有的现代数据库系统如MySQL、PostgreSQL等都支持SQL,使得它成为直接与数据打交道的关键工具。SQL的复杂查询能力,特别是涉及多表联合、子查询等高级功能,对于构建复杂的查询逻辑至关重要。
IV、结合使用Python和SQL
最佳实践是将Python和SQL的优势结合起来,利用Python进行程序逻辑的编写和流程控制,而将数据的直接操作交给SQL,这样不仅可以发挥两者的长处,还可以保持代码的清晰和高效。通过在Python中嵌入SQL语句,或者使用如SQLAlchemy这样的ORM工具,可以让开发者在不牺牲性能的同时,提高开发效率。
V、总结
综上所述,Python和SQL的结合使用为查询系统开发提供了强大的支持。Python以其强大的库和简洁的代码优势,在数据处理方面显示了无可比拟的效率。而SQL则在数据存储、检索方面发挥着核心作用。两者的结合,能够有效地解决查询系统开发中遇到的各种挑战,是开发此类系统的最佳选择。
相关问答FAQs:
1. 编程用什么语言可以搭建查询系统?
在编程中,有很多语言可以用来搭建查询系统。其中,最常用的语言包括:
-
SQL(Structured Query Language,结构化查询语言):SQL是一种专门用于数据库操作的语言,它可以用于创建、修改和查询数据库中的数据。许多关系型数据库系统都支持SQL,它是最常用的查询系统语言之一。
-
Python:Python是一种高级编程语言,它具有简洁、易读的语法。Python在数据处理和分析方面非常强大,可以使用第三方库(如pandas和numpy)来处理和查询数据。
-
JavaScript:JavaScript是一种用于网页开发的脚本语言,常用于构建互动性强的查询系统。通过JavaScript,您可以在网页中使用AJAX技术来向服务器发送查询请求,并在不重新加载整个页面的情况下获取和显示查询结果。
-
Java:Java是一种面向对象的编程语言,广泛应用于企业级软件开发。Java通过JDBC(Java Database Con
文章标题:编程用什么语言查询系统好,发布者:worktile,转载请注明出处:https://worktile.com/kb/p/1619563